ICMA-RC encourages public sector employees to plan for the future as part of National Retirement Security Week


WASHINGTON, Oct. 12, 2017 /PRNewswire/ -- As part of their continued support of National Retirement Security Week (NRSW), ICMA-RC is offering several educational resources to encourage local and state government employees to start saving or increase contributions to their employer-sponsored retirement plan.  This year's campaign theme, "Your Whole Story," helps participants to think about their unique story ? from the time they receive their first pay check, until the time they retire.

The annual NRSW initiative, which will take place October 15-21, 2017, is a national effort championed by the National Association of Government Defined Contribution Administrators (NAGDCA) to raise public awareness about the importance of saving for retirement.  

"National Retirement Security Week is a great opportunity for public sector employees to take time to focus on their retirement savings and confirm they are taking steps towards building their retirement security," said Bob Schultze, President and CEO of ICMA-RC. "National Retirement Security Week encourages everyone to focus on the importance of a more comfortable and rewarding experience after leaving the workforce." 

The "Your Whole Story" campaign provides online and mobile educational tools for public sector employees. These resources help employees who serve local communities reflect on their personal retirement goals and determine if they are on track to reach them.

About ICMA-RC
Founded in 1972, ICMA-RC is a non-profit independent financial services corporation with $54 billion in assets under management and administration (as of September 30, 2017) focused on providing retirement plans and related services for over a million public sector participant accounts. ICMA-RC's mission is to help build retirement security for local and state government employees. The organization's mission is delivered through its RealizeRetirement® approach in which ICMA-RC representatives actively engage participants in their retirement programs, help them build their asset base, and help them realize their retirement goals through a comprehensive retirement planning strategy.
